History of Department

Department of Criminal Procedure Law and Criminalistics has started its work since the establishment in 1994 of the Kazakh State Law Institute of the Ministry of Justice of the Republic of Kazakhstan.  Doctor of Laws, Professor, specialist in the field criminalistics and forensic Aubakirov Alexander Fidahmetovich was a head of Department until 2001.

In 2001 when KazGUU University was opened in Astana, Doctor of Laws, Professor Narikbayev Maksut Sultanovich was a head of Department.

2002 – 2003 Candidate of Laws, Professor Kim Klara Vasilyevna was a head of Department.  2003 – 2005 Candidate of Laws, professor Sembin Bolat Azhakayevich was a head of Department. 2005 – 2009 Master of Laws, Krushinsky Maksim Alekseyevich was a head of Department.  From May, 19 2009 to 2012 – Candidate of Laws, Khan Vitaly Vyacheslavovich was a head of Department.

In 2011by order of rector of KazGUU University, Doctor of Laws, Professor Kogamov M.Ch. the Department of criminal justice and criminalistics was renamed to Department of Criminal Procedure Law and Criminalistics.

From 2012 to the present time Candidate of Laws, Associate Professor Sergey G. Pen is a head of Department of Criminal Procedure Law and Criminalistics.
